Understanding Itchy Skin in Dogs

That nagging scratching! Itchy skin, also known as skin discomfort, is a frequent problem in dogs . Several reasons can initiate this distressing condition, including sensitivities to ticks , food allergies, environmental allergens like grass, or even fungal infections. Treating itchy skin involves a thorough examination by a vet check here to pinpoint the primary issue. Recommended treatments involve from medicated baths and prescription therapies to dietary changes and allergy management. Frequent grooming and precautionary measures, like flea control, are vital for lasting comfort and overall health.
